These quesadillas are so easy and pack a citrusy punch from the lime, but the spices are mild. If you like things spicy, feel free to drizzle some sriracha on them or add some cayenne pepper when they’re sauteeing. They are a great 27 minute (yes, I timed myself!) meal, including slicing and shredding, that the whole family will indeed love!

To make ahead: you can easily cook up the filling when you’re doing your meal prep for the week, and then just stuff and heat for a quick, 5 or 10 minute meal later on!

Honey Lime Chicken Quesadillas: 30 Minute Thursday

5 from 1 vote
Honey Lime Chicken Quesadillas are filled with chicken, peppers, onions and cheese and are the perfect easy weeknight or summer meal!
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 17 minutes
Total Time 27 minutes
Cuisine American
Course Main Course
Servings 2
Calories 515cal

Ingredients

  • 2 large whole wheat tortillas about 10″
  • 1 tablespoon canola oil
  • 1 chicken breast thinly sliced
  • 1/2 red pepper thinly sliced
  • 1/2 red onion thinly sliced
  • juice and zest of 1 lime about ¼ cup juice
  • 1 teaspoon minced garlic
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• 1/4 teaspoon paprika
  • 1/8 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up shredded cheese

Instructions

  • In a large skillet, heat canola oil over medium high heat. Cook chicken for 1-2 minutes per side, until lightly browned on the outside. Add peppers and onion and cook for 2-3 minutes until tender-crisp. Combine lime juice, zest, garlic, honey, paprika and salt and pour into the pan, cooking another 2-3 minutes until chicken is completely cooked.
  • Remove chicken, peppers and onions from the pan with a slotted spoon and wipe out pan. Return to the stove and heat over medium high heat.
  • Spray the pan with non-stick spray and add one tortilla to the pan. Sprinkle half with cheese, spread with half of the chicken, peppers and onions. Fold over, cook 2-3 minutes until golden brown, then flip and cook another 2-3 minutes until golden brown.
  • Repeat with remaining ingredients to make second quesadilla. Slice each tortilla into 2-4 wedges.
